MEMO — LOGISTICS PROVIDER CHANGE

To: Sales Leads

Effective the first of next quarter, we are moving fulfillment from Grayline Haulage to Torvek Freight. Torvek offers next-day coverage across the Meloran corridor and consolidated returns handling, which should cut our average delivery window by two days. Expect a transition period of roughly three weeks; flag any customer commitments that cannot tolerate slippage. Rate cards are unchanged for now. The confidential planning note is attached directly below.

confidential, kahog-bawif: The northern region missed its Pramir quota by 20.0 percent last quarter. Casaxek Freight plans to lower the Fraion list price by 41.5 percent in December. The finance team signed off on a budget of $236.4 million for Project Druius. The renewal with Fenysix Partners closes at $91.3 million a year, 2.1 percent below the last contract.

Following the Glimmerhaven outage, we are upgrading the Corvid message broker from 3.x to 5.x across all regions. Plugin authors should note that the consumer acknowledgment contract changes: unacked messages now requeue after a fixed visibility window rather than on disconnect. Plugins that hold messages for long processing must send heartbeats or they will see duplicates. Test against the staging broker before the cutover date announced on the plugin portal. The new broker defaults are listed below.

tuning table, kawep-tawif:
CAPS = {
    "olidor": 80,
    "belion": 7,
    "quenys": 225,
    "druox": 839,
    "fraath": 482,
}

Welcome to the Relay Desk support rotation. One of your daily tools is Pingline, our internal chat bot that reports deploy status for the Meridian platform. Before Pingline can respond in your channel, it must authenticate against the status service locally. Copy the sample environment file, review each setting carefully, and confirm the service region matches your assigned cluster. Then add the following line to your .env file:

vault entry, hahaf-tahop: VAULT_KEY3=84f